Use Proper Charging Cycles
Using proper charging cycles is essential for preventing deep discharges that can damage your e-bike’s battery. By sticking to consistent charging routines, you help extend battery life and avoid unnecessary wear. Aim to keep your battery between 20% and 80%, reducing stress on the cells. Understanding your battery cycles helps you plan your rides and charges more effectively.
| Charge Level | Action | Effect |
|---|---|---|
| 0-20% | Recharge promptly | Prevents deep discharge |
| 20-80% | Keep within this range | Maximizes cycle lifespan |
| 80-100% | Avoid prolonged charging | Reduces stress on cells |
| 100% | Disconnect once full | Prevents overcharging |
| Regular use | Maintain consistent routines | Extends battery health |
Charge at the Right Times and Temperatures

Charging your e-bike battery at the right times and temperatures can considerably extend its lifespan. Avoid charging when the battery is too hot or cold, as extreme temperatures can harm the battery’s chemistry. Stick to a consistent charging schedule, ideally when your battery is between 20°C and 25°C, to optimize performance and longevity.
Charge your e-bike battery between 20°C and 25°C for optimal lifespan and performance.
Keep these tips in mind:
- Charge before the battery drops below 20% but don’t wait until it’s completely empty.
- Avoid charging during very hot days or in freezing conditions.
- Check your battery’s temperature before plugging in, especially after a long ride or hot weather.

Signs Your Battery Is Worn Out and When to Replace

Over time, your e-bike battery will naturally lose its ability to hold a full charge, making it obvious when it’s worn out. You’ll notice a significant decline in battery capacity, meaning your bike doesn’t go as far on a single charge. Additionally, after many charging cycles, the battery’s performance drops, indicating it’s nearing the end of its lifespan. Here are some signs to watch for:
E-bike batteries fade over time, reducing range and performance with use.
- Reduced range despite a full charge
- Longer charging times or difficulty reaching full capacity
- Sudden power drops or inconsistent performance during rides
If these signs persist, it’s probably time to replace your battery. Keeping an eye on your battery’s health helps you avoid unexpected breakdowns and ensures your e-bike stays reliable.

Can Extreme Cold Affect My Battery’s Lifespan?
Yes, cold weather can negatively impact your battery’s lifespan. Extreme cold causes battery degradation by slowing chemical reactions inside, which reduces capacity and efficiency temporarily. If you ride often in cold conditions, your battery may wear out faster over time. To protect it, keep your e-bike in a warm place when not in use, avoid exposing it to prolonged cold, and consider pre-warming the battery before riding in low temperatures.
Is It Safe to Leave My E-Bike Charging Overnight?
Leaving your e-bike charging overnight is generally safe if you use a quality charger and follow proper charging safety precautions. Modern batteries and chargers are designed for overnight charging, but avoid overcharging by unplugging once fully charged. To maximize battery life, don’t leave it plugged in constantly, and check for any signs of overheating. Proper overnight charging can be convenient, just ensure you follow recommended guidelines to safeguard your battery’s health.

How Do Different Riding Styles Impact Battery Health?
Your riding techniques and terrain choices considerably impact your e-bike battery health. Aggressive acceleration or frequent high-speed riding strains the battery, shortening its lifespan. Riding on rough terrain or steep inclines also causes more wear. To preserve battery life, use smoother riding techniques, avoid abrupt stops, and select moderate terrain when possible. These habits reduce stress on your battery, helping it last longer and perform better over time.
